Antoine Maillet is a scholar working on Sociology and Political Science, Political Science and International Relations and Public Administration. According to data from OpenAlex, Antoine Maillet has authored 33 papers receiving a total of 291 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 16 papers in Sociology and Political Science, 13 papers in Political Science and International Relations and 4 papers in Public Administration. Recurrent topics in Antoine Maillet's work include Political and Social Dynamics in Chile and Latin America (6 papers), Social Policy and Reform Studies (4 papers) and Public Policy and Governance (4 papers). Antoine Maillet is often cited by papers focused on Political and Social Dynamics in Chile and Latin America (6 papers), Social Policy and Reform Studies (4 papers) and Public Policy and Governance (4 papers). Antoine Maillet collaborates with scholars based in Chile, France and Argentina. Antoine Maillet's co-authors include Aldo Madariaga, Bastián González‐Bustamante, Gabriel Vommaro, Cecilia Osorio and Sergio Toro and has published in prestigious journals such as SHILAP Revista de lepidopterología, Journal of Rural Studies and Environmental Impact Assessment Review.
